After the commit 1bd187de5364 ("x86, intel-mid: remove Intel MID specific serial support") the Intel MID header is not needed anymore.
After the commit 69c1f396f25b ("efi/x86: Convert x86 EFI earlyprintk into generic earlycon implementation") the EFI headers are not needed anymore.
